GRAAFF-REINET NEWS - Dr Beyers Naudé Local Municipality Mayor Willem Safers has noted with concern the "unfounded allegations of fraud" that led Councillor Xolile Galada to open a Fraud case against the municipality on 6 February [Galada opens fraud case against muni, Graaff-Reinet Advertiser, 5 February 2025].
In a media alert dated 5 February, he said the allegations relating to the recent awarding of a security services tender have been in the public domain for some time, but that the municipality has no evidence supporting these allegations.
He welcomed the fact that those who claim to have evidence have now taken the appropriate action by reporting the matter to the South African Police Service (SAPS).
Reaffirming the municipality’s commitment to fully cooperating with the SAPS investigation, he urged anyone with relevant evidence to come forward and present it to him in his capacity as mayor.
He explained that internal municipal processes are separate from those of SAPS and said both will follow their own course to a conclusion.
He appealed to all stakeholders to allow law enforcement agencies to conduct their investigation without interference and assured residents and stakeholders that the outcome of the matter will be communicated transparently.
